Summary
The word "infinity" usually elicits feelings of awe, wonder and admiration; the concept infinity has fascinated philosophers and theologians. The author of this book, mindful of the popular meanings and connotations of the word, shows how professional mathematicians tame this unwieldy concept, come to terms with it, and use its various aspects as their most powerful tools of the trade. --Back cover.
